COMEDY CENTRAL Records(R) to Release George Lopez's 'Tall, Dark & Chicano' CD on Tuesday, December 15 NEW YORK, Nov 23, 2009 -- He has his own nightly talk show, a hit comedy series and now this! George Lopez adds another notch to his belt with his new COMEDY CENTRAL Records CD, "Tall, Dark & Chicano" released on Tuesday, December 15. George Lopez's "Tall, Dark & Chicano" CD is a recording of his live stand-up HBO special, where he performed in front of a packed arena crowd at the AT&T Center in San Antonio, TX. One of the most popular comedic actors in the world, Lopez's standup comedy is a sell-out attraction from coast to coast. Well- known as the co-creator, writer, producer, and star of the hit sitcom "George Lopez," Lopez has hosted the Latin Emmy® Awards, co-hosted the Emmys® and now has his own nightly comedy talk show on TBS. He's also a celebrated radio show host in his hometown of Los Angeles, as well as a writer, and comedy recording artist, with CDs and DVDs selling in excess of six figures.
